Thomas Gleixner
|
84d82ec5b9
locking/rtmutex: Explain locking rules for rt_mutex_proxy_unlock()/init_proxy_locked()
|
8 rokov pred |
Ingo Molnar
|
1b95b1a06c
Merge branch 'locking/urgent' into locking/core, to pick up dependent fixes
|
8 rokov pred |
Thomas Gleixner
|
dbb26055de
locking/rtmutex: Prevent dequeue vs. unlock race
|
8 rokov pred |
Waiman Long
|
194a6b5b9c
sched/wake_q: Rename WAKE_Q to DEFINE_WAKE_Q
|
8 rokov pred |
Sebastian Andrzej Siewior
|
a461d58792
locking/rtmutex: Only warn once on a trylock from bad context
|
9 rokov pred |
Thomas Gleixner
|
b4abf91047
rtmutex: Make wait_lock irq safe
|
9 rokov pred |
Linus Torvalds
|
53528695ff
Merge branch 'sched-core-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ip
|
9 rokov pred |
Davidlohr Bueso
|
700318d1d7
locking/rtmutex: Use acquire/release semantics
|
10 rokov pred |
Juri Lelli
|
f52405757e
sched/deadline, locking/rtmutex: Fix open coded check in rt_mutex_waiter_less()
|
10 rokov pred |
Davidlohr Bueso
|
1b0b7c1762
rtmutex: Delete scriptable tester
|
10 rokov pred |
Linus Torvalds
|
a262948335
Merge branch 'sched-locking-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ip
|
10 rokov pred |
Linus Torvalds
|
43224b96af
Merge branch 'timers-core-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ip
|
10 rokov pred |
Linus Torvalds
|
1bf7067c6e
Merge branch 'locking-core-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ip
|
10 rokov pred |
Davidlohr Bueso
|
9f40a51a35
locking/rtmutex: Update stale plist comments
|
10 rokov pred |
Sebastian Andrzej Siewior
|
802ab58da7
futex: Lower the lock contention on the HB lock during wake up
|
10 rokov pred |
Davidlohr Bueso
|
45ab4effc3
locking/rtmutex: Implement lockless top-waiter wakeup
|
10 rokov pred |
Thomas Gleixner
|
c3b5d3cea5
Merge branch 'linus' into timers/core
|
10 rokov pred |
Thomas Gleixner
|
6ce47fd961
rtmutex: Warn if trylock is called from hard/softirq context
|
10 rokov pred |
Sebastian Andrzej Siewior
|
cede88418b
locking/rtmutex: Drop usage of __HAVE_ARCH_CMPXCHG
|
10 rokov pred |
Thomas Gleixner
|
0782e63bc6
sched: Handle priority boosted tasks proper in setscheduler()
|
10 rokov pred |
Thomas Gleixner
|
ccdd92c17e
rtmutex: Remove bogus hrtimer_active() check
|
10 rokov pred |
Linus Torvalds
|
cc76ee75a9
Merge branch 'locking-core-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ip
|
10 rokov pred |
Tom(JeHyeon) Yeon
|
e6beaa363d
locking/rtmutex: Rename argument in the rt_mutex_adjust_prio_chain() documentation as well
|
10 rokov pred |
Sebastian Andrzej Siewior
|
9d3e2d02f5
locking/rtmutex: Set state back to running on error
|
10 rokov pred |
Sebastian Andrzej Siewior
|
8d1e5a1a1c
locking/rtmutex: Avoid a NULL pointer dereference on deadlock
|
10 rokov pred |
Davidlohr Bueso
|
afffc6c180
locking/rtmutex: Optimize setting task running after being blocked
|
10 rokov pred |
Davidlohr Bueso
|
214e0aed63
locking/Documentation: Move locking related docs into Documentation/locking/
|
11 rokov pred |
Thomas Gleixner
|
67792e2cab
rtmutex: Avoid pointless requeueing in the deadlock detection chain walk
|
11 rokov pred |
Thomas Gleixner
|
8930ed80f9
rtmutex: Cleanup deadlock detector debug logic
|
11 rokov pred |
Thomas Gleixner
|
c051b21f71
rtmutex: Confine deadlock logic to futex
|
11 rokov pred |